USGS 13313800 TAILHOLT CREEK NR YELLOW PINE ID

PROVISIONAL DATA SUBJECT TO REVISION

Click to hidestation-specific text

LOCATION.--Lat 45° 02'34", long 115° 40'40"(Rev.)(NAD83), in NW1/4 SW1/4 sec.25, T.20 N., R.6 E., Valley County, Williams Peak quad., Hydrologic Unit 17060208, on right bank 100 ft upstream from mouth, 6 mi northeast of Krassel ranger station, and 19.5 mi northwest of Yellow Pine.

DRAINAGE AREA.--2.46 mi2, revised.

PERIOD OF RECORD.--August 1959 to September 1962 (discontinued).

GAGE.--Water-stage recorder. Elevation of gage is 3,590 ft above sea level, from topographic map.

EXTREMES FOR PERIOD OF RECORD.--Maximum discharge, 8.4 ft3/s Apr. 20, 1962, gage height, 1.19 ft; minimum, 0.4 ft3/s Jan. 2, 1960, gage height, 0.79 ft.

REMARKS.--No regulation or diversion above station.
